计算机图形学课程设计报告及源代码解析
版权申诉
175 浏览量
更新于2024-10-20
收藏 1.23MB RAR 举报
资源摘要信息:"该文档是一份关于计算机图形学课程设计的报告,可以在***网站上找到。报告内容详尽,包含了计算机图形学的基础理论、实验过程、源代码以及相应的TC运行环境。文档不仅覆盖了理论知识,还包括了实践操作的详细步骤,是学习和研究计算机图形学的重要参考资料。
在计算机图形学领域,理论与实践是相辅相成的。课程设计报告中的理论知识部分,可能会包括计算机图形学的基本概念、图形学的历史发展、图形学的基本算法和技术原理,例如栅格化技术、光照模型、纹理映射、几何变换、视图变换等。同时,也可能会涉及三维图形编程的相关知识,包括三维建模、渲染技术、图形硬件等。
此外,文档中提供的源代码对于理解和实现计算机图形学的算法至关重要。这些代码可能包括基本的图形绘制、图形变换、用户交互处理等程序示例。代码的实现方式可能使用了特定的编程语言和图形库,例如C/C++结合OpenGL或者DirectX。
TC运行环境通常指的是Turbo C或Turbo C++的开发环境,这是一个经典的集成开发环境,广泛应用于早期的计算机教育和软件开发。在该环境下编写和运行计算机图形学相关的程序,可以帮助学生或开发者熟悉图形学算法的实现和调试过程。
从文件列表来看,压缩包内还包含了名为***.txt的文本文件,这可能是一个说明文档,提供了访问该报告的网站信息,以及如何获取、使用和理解报告内容的指南。另一个文件为计算机图形学试验报告,这可能是课程设计的一个部分或是相关的实验报告,记录了实验的目的、过程、结果以及可能的分析和讨论。
综合以上信息,这份课程设计报告为计算机图形学的学习者提供了一个完整的学习资源,不仅帮助学生从理论上掌握计算机图形学的基本知识,而且通过实践操作加深对图形学算法的理解和应用。对于图形学爱好者或专业人士来说,这是一个非常宝贵的学习材料。"
2022-09-14 上传
2022-09-20 上传
2022-09-23 上传
2021-08-12 上传
2022-09-21 上传
2022-09-23 上传
2022-09-20 上传
2022-09-24 上传
APei
- 粉丝: 81
- 资源: 1万+
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析